Patricia Ann Caton

July 18, 1942 — March 17, 2007

Mrs. Patricia Ann (Silvia) Caton, age 64, of 10 Jewett St., Bristol, died Saturday, March 17, 2007 at the Evergreen House, East Providence. She was the wife of William Scott Caton. Born in Warren, RI and a resident ofBristol formost of her life, she also lived in Providence for 15 years. She was the daughter of the late Francis P. Silva, Jr., and Florence (Moran) Silva. Patricia worked for at the Reynolds School in the cafeteria for 3 years, she also was a waitress for Buttery White Towel in Providence, for 3 years and the Hope Diner in Bristol for 15 years she also was a cook in St. Marys Rectory in Bristol for 10 years before retiring due to illness. She was a communicant of St. Marys Church, Bristol. She enjoyed bowling and was on a league at Dudeks in Warren, she also loved Bingo and Country Wood Crafts.In addition toher husband, she is survived bythree sons, Matthew J. Viau of Cranston, Christopher J. Viau of Bristol and Steven J. Viau of Warren, a daughter Patricia A. Viau of Pawtucket, two sisters, Alice M. Borgia of Bristol, and Marion F. Soares of Warren, two brothers, Paul F. Silva of Providence, and Francis P. Silva, III, of Warren. Also survived by five grandsons, three granddaughters and one great granddaughter. In addition toher parents, she was preceded in death by her step-mother Marie (Botelho) Silva.
